在Grafana中配置MySQL数据源
什么是Grafana?
Grafana是一个开源的数据可视化工具,可以帮助用户通过创建丰富的仪表盘来监控和分析数据。它支持多种数据源,包括MySQL、PostgreSQL、InfluxDB等数据库,以及Prometheus、Elasticsearch等监控系统。
为什么需要配置MySQL数据源?
在实际应用中,我们通常需要从数据库中获取数据进行分析和展示。通过在Grafana中配置MySQL数据源,可以直接连接到MySQL数据库,并将数据可视化展示在仪表盘上,方便用户监控和分析数据。
如何配置MySQL数据源?
在Grafana中配置MySQL数据源非常简单,下面是详细的步骤:
步骤一:登录Grafana
首先,打开Web浏览器,输入Grafana的地址,并输入用户名和密码登录到Grafana的控制台。
步骤二:添加数据源
在Grafana的控制台中,点击左侧菜单栏的“Configuration”选项,然后选择“Data Sources”,再点击“Add data source”按钮。
步骤三:配置MySQL数据源
在“Add data source”页面中,选择“MySQL”作为数据源类型,然后填写MySQL数据库的相关信息,如主机地址、端口、数据库名称、用户名、密码等。最后点击“Save & Test”按钮保存并测试数据源配置是否成功。
步骤四:创建仪表盘
在Grafana中,点击左侧菜单栏的“+”按钮创建新的仪表盘,选择数据源为刚刚配置的MySQL数据源,然后通过添加Panel的方式将数据库中的数据可视化展示在仪表盘上。
示例
下面是一个简单的示例,展示如何使用Grafana连接MySQL数据库并显示数据:
数据库表结构
CREATE TABLE users (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T
);
Grafana数据源配置
```mermaid
erDiagram
users ||--|| id : INT
users ||--| name : VARCHAR
users |--|| age : INT
仪表盘展示
通过在Grafana中创建Panel,可以将数据库中的用户信息展示在仪表盘上,并实时监控数据变化。
结语
通过在Grafana中配置MySQL数据源,可以方便地连接到MySQL数据库,并将数据可视化展示在仪表盘上,帮助用户更好地监控和分析数据。希望本文能够帮助读者快速上手Grafana和MySQL数据源的配置,提升数据可视化和监控的效率。